Output e80675e3c958caffea1608622a3f844a0b998f3ec30039158a0656bdef80ecec:0

value
20186021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2812985347f0ab58f6df59fd19b065834478adf1 OP_EQUALVERIFY OP_CHECKSIG
address
14etJgKVPcwh4ECtzdmBDThauVQUTPwj2m
transaction
e80675e3c958caffea1608622a3f844a0b998f3ec30039158a0656bdef80ecec
spent
true